Caribbean Chicken Tacos
	
	
	
Ingredients
- 1 habanero
 - 3 scallions, coarsely chopped
 - 2 garlic cloves
 - 1 inch ginger, cut into quarters
 - 1/2 cup oil
 - 2 tablespoons molasses
 - 3 tablespoon granulated sugar
 - 2 teaspoon Jamaican Allspice
 - 1 teaspoon coarse salt
 - 1/4 teaspoon cardamom
 - 2 lbs . chicken breast
 - Mango and Cilantro Salsa
 - 2 mangos, peeled and diced
 - 2 tablespoons cilantro, chopped
 - 3 tablespoons lime juice
